The Care Partner will be responsible for:
Building strong connections with clients and their families
Assigning staff to clients based on staff qualifications and availability, as well as client preferences
Organise support for clients and monitoring and reporting on their progress
Referring clients to agencies that can provide additional help
Assessing client needs and resources for health, welfare and other facilities and services
Responding promptly to emails, enquiries and requests from clients, staff and management
Maintaining accurate records of incidents and feedback as required
Re-organising work priorities to meet the needs of a fast-paced environment
Supporting all clients to meet their goals
Conducting Client Care Assessments and Care Planning
Providing clinical guidance to other team members for client management
Discussing and promoting Right at Homes services with medical professions and referral sources
